1. Senior Personal Assistant – LNG Trading Department

Role Purpose

This role is offered by QatarEnergy to provide high-level administrative and organizational support to the LNG Trading Department. The Senior Personal Assistant ensures the smooth execution of daily operations by managing executive schedules, coordinating communications, and overseeing travel and meeting arrangements. The position plays a critical role in enabling management to focus on strategic decision-making while maintaining operational efficiency and professionalism.

Key Responsibilities

  • Managing executive calendars, meetings, and official correspondence.
  • Coordinating domestic and international travel arrangements.
  • Preparing professional documents, reports, and presentations.
  • Acting as a key communication link between management and stakeholders.
  • Maintaining confidentiality and professional discretion at all times.
  • Supporting daily administrative operations with accuracy and efficiency.

Experience and Skills

QatarEnergy requires a minimum of 5 years of experience in secretarial or administrative roles, preferably supporting senior management.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) is essential, along with excellent typing and document preparation skills. Familiarity with SAP or similar enterprise systems is considered an added advantage.

Strong communication, organizational, and time management skills are vital, as well as the ability to handle multiple priorities in a dynamic working environment.

Educational Qualifications

Completion of Secondary School Education is required. Additional qualifications in administration or business support are considered beneficial.


2. Treasury Back Office Operations & Reporting Lead – Group Companies

Role Purpose

This role is offered by QatarEnergy to oversee Treasury Back Office Operations for Group 1 companies. The position is responsible for treasury reporting, accounting, and the secure execution of payments and settlements related to treasury financings and deals. It plays a key role in ensuring financial accuracy, strong internal controls, and regulatory compliance.

In addition, the role serves as the primary focal point for Internal Audit, External Audit, and State Bureau Audit, ensuring audit readiness and transparent financial reporting across the group.

Key Responsibilities

  • Managing end-to-end treasury back office operations and settlements.
  • Overseeing treasury accounting, reconciliations, and reporting activities.
  • Ensuring secure, timely, and compliant execution of treasury payments.
  • Coordinating with internal, external, and regulatory auditors.
  • Maintaining strong governance frameworks and internal control systems.
  • Leading, mentoring, and developing treasury and finance teams.

Experience and Skills

Candidates are expected to have 10–15 years of experience in medium to large organizations, with strong exposure to accounting and finance functions. Prior experience in the oil and gas industry is considered a strong advantage.

Advanced knowledge of computerized business environments is essential, including MS Office, MS Power BI, SAP TRM, or similar enterprise ERP systems. Proven leadership, people management, and coaching skills are critical to success in this role.

Educational Qualifications

A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Commerce, Business Administration, or Accounting is required. Globally recognized professional certifications such as CPA, CA, CMA, or equivalent are highly valued.
